Transaction 5517ebf75485a8329de39f595736eea72deb5d8e558c72c91f91b70ec48f21bc

2 Input
2 Outputs
  • 5517ebf75485a8329de39f595736eea72deb5d8e558c72c91f91b70ec48f21bc:0
  • value  2404720
    address  1BoDUbRiGzpJGjqqdb2LNR4kxZ1t8w7erE
  • 5517ebf75485a8329de39f595736eea72deb5d8e558c72c91f91b70ec48f21bc:1
  • value  23305207
    address  176ePpYtwM1b3tYq1PkF4sCswK6M25SJL2